S S. Agrawal College of Nursing Training College and Research Centre UG Diploma Eligibility and Highlights 2025
The S S. Agrawal College of Nursing Training College and Research Centre UG Diploma is a UG programme. This course runs for a duration of 2 years to 42 months. Under this programme, a variety of specialisations are offered. Some of these specialisations are Auxiliary Nurse and Midwife and General Nursing and Midwifery. All these courses are offered in Full Time mode.
To get admission to UG Diploma offered by S S. Agrawal College of Nursing Training College and Research Centre, students are required to satisfy the eligibility and selection criteria. Check below to find the details regarding the S S. Agrawal College of Nursing Training College and Research Centre UG Diploma eligibility criteria and selection process:
- Eligibility Criteria:
- 40% in XII for general category students.
- Selection Criteria: CBSE 12th, ISC, and GSEB HSC
S S. Agrawal College of Nursing Training College and Research Centre UG Diploma Fees 2025
Once the seat allocation process for S S. Agrawal College of Nursing Training College and Research Centre courses is done, students must pay the prescribed fees to secure their admission. Generally, students are required to pay the first installment of the tuition fees. However, the frequency of fee payment depends on the regulations set by the institution. The total tuition fee to pursue the course is INR 1,06,000 - 4,50,000. Note: The above-mentioned fee is as per the official sources. However, it is indicative and subject to change.
